Работа с электронными таблицами часто требует не только точных вычислений, но и грамотного визуального оформления данных. Когда пользователь сталкивается с задачей, как в эксель сдвинуть текст в ячейке, он может искать разные решения: от простого изменения отступов до сложного форматирования.
Неправильное расположение содержимого может сделать отчет нечитаемым или запутанным для коллег. В этой статье мы разберем все доступные методы смещения данных, чтобы ваши документы выглядели профессионально и структурировано.
Существует множество инструментов для управления положением символов внутри ячейки, и выбор конкретного метода зависит от конечной цели форматирования. Иногда нужно просто отодвинуть текст от края, а в других случаях требуется создать многострочную структуру или визуальный отступ для иерархии.
Использование инструментов выравнивания на ленте
Самый быстрый и очевидный способ изменить положение текста — воспользоваться кнопками на вкладке Главная. В группе Выравнивание находятся основные инструменты, позволяющие сдвинуть содержимое влево, вправо или по центру ячейки. Эти кнопки меняют горизонтальное позиционирование данных относительно границ ячейки.
Для более тонкой настройки, например, чтобы сдвинуть текст вправо на определенное количество пикселей без изменения ширины столбца, используется функция увеличения отступа. Нажатие кнопки Увеличить отступ смещает текст от левой границы ячейки вправо, создавая визуальный пробел.
Этот метод особенно полезен при создании списков или иерархических структур, где важно показать вложенность элементов. Отступы не меняют фактическое значение ячейки, влияя только на ее отображение на экране и при печати.
Важно понимать разницу между выравниванием и отступом. Выравнивание прижимает текст к определенной границе, а отступ создает фиксированное расстояние от этой границы. Комбинируя эти инструменты, можно добиваться различных визуальных эффектов.
Точная настройка через диалоговое окно формата
Если стандартных кнопок на ленте недостаточно, необходимо открыть расширенное меню настроек. Для этого выделите нужные ячейки, нажмите правую кнопку мыши и выберите пункт Формат ячеек, или используйте горячие клавиши Ctrl+1. В открывшемся окне перейдите на вкладку Выравнивание.
Здесь вы найдете секцию Отступ, где можно задать точное числовое значение в символах. Это позволяет сдвинуть текст в Excel на строго определенное расстояние, что критично для соблюдения корпоративных стандартов оформления документов.
Также в этом окне доступна настройка вертикального выравнивания. Вы можете расположить текст по верхнему краю, посередине или внизу ячейки. Это особенно актуально для ячеек с большой высотой, где пустое пространство выглядит неэстетично.
Окно формата ячеек предоставляет полный контроль над ориентацией текста. Вы можете повернуть содержимое под любым углом или расположить его вертикально, что часто используется в шапках таблиц с узкими столбцами.
Перенос строк и управление текстом внутри ячейки
Часто проблема смещения решается не горизонтальным сдвигом, а изменением структуры текста. Функция Перенос текста позволяет разбить длинную строку на несколько строк внутри одной ячейки, автоматически подстраивая высоту строки таблицы.
Чтобы активировать этот режим, достаточно нажать соответствующую кнопку в группе Выравнивание или поставить галочку в окне формата ячеек. Текст будет переноситься по границе ячейки, и при изменении ширины столбца строки будут перестраиваться автоматически.
Для ручного управления переносом используйте клавишу Alt+Enter. Находясь в режиме редактирования ячейки (двойной клик или F2), установите курсор в нужное место и нажмите комбинацию. Это создаст принудительный разрыв строки именно там, где это необходимо вам.
| Действие | Горячие клавиши | Результат |
|---|---|---|
| Автоматический перенос | Кнопка на ленте | Текст делится по ширине ячейки |
| Ручной перенос | Alt+Enter |
Разрыв строки в месте курсора |
| Редактирование | F2 |
Вход в режим правки содержимого |
| Отмена действия | Esc |
Выход без сохранения изменений |
Использование ручного переноса полезно для создания списков внутри одной ячейки или для выделения ключевых фраз на отдельной строке. Это делает данные более читаемыми без необходимости расширять столбцы до гигантских размеров.
Создание отступов с помощью пробелов и символов
Самый примитивный, но иногда необходимый способ сдвинуть текст — добавление пробелов перед началом строки. Находясь в режиме редактирования, просто поставьте курсор в начало и нажмите Пробел несколько раз. Текст сместится вправо на соответствующее расстояние.
⚠️ Внимание: Использование пробелов для форматирования считается плохой практикой в Excel. Это превращает текстовые данные в смешанный формат, что может нарушить работу функций поиска, сортировки и формул.
Если вам нужно визуально выделить текст, лучше использовать специальные символы или форматирование шрифта, а не пустые знаки. Например, можно использовать символ табуляции или специальные отступы, если они поддерживаются шрифтом.
Для нумерованных списков внутри ячеек иногда используют символы вроде тире или точек, которые также создают визуальный отступ. Однако для структурирования данных всегда предпочтительнее использовать встроенные инструменты отступов, описанные в предыдущих разделах.
Почему пробелы опасны для формул?
Если вы используете функцию ВПР или ПОИСК, наличие лишних пробелов в начале ячейки приведет к ошибке #Н/Д, так как программа будет искать текст " Текст", а не "Текст".
Объединение ячеек для центрирования заголовков
Часто возникает необходимость сдвинуть текст так, чтобы он находился по центру нескольких столбцов, например, для заголовка таблицы. Для этого используется функция Объединить и поместить в центр. Выделите диапазон ячеек, куда должен "растечься" текст, и нажмите эту кнопку.
Объединение создает одну большую ячейку из нескольких выбранных. Текст, находящийся в левой верхней ячейке выделенного диапазона, переместится в центр новой объединенной области. Это популярный прием для оформления шапок отчетов.
Однако с объединением ячеек нужно быть осторожным. Объединенные ячейки могут создавать проблемы при сортировке данных, применении фильтров или использовании сводных таблиц. Программа может некорректно обработать диапазон, содержащий такие элементы.
☑️ Правила безопасного объединения
Альтернативой полному объединению является параметр Центрировать по выделению в окне формата ячеек. Визуально текст будет выглядеть так же, как при объединении, но структурно ячейки останутся независимыми, что безопасно для дальнейшей работы с таблицей.
Изменение ширины столбца и высоты строки
Иногда текст просто не помещается в отведенное пространство, и его нужно "сдвинуть", расширив контейнер. Двойной клик на границе заголовка столбца автоматически подберет оптимальную ширину для отображения всего содержимого без обрезки.
Если автоподбор не подходит, вы можете вручную перетащить границу столбца или строки, задав нужный размер. Это физически изменит размеры ячейки, позволяя длинному тексту разместиться в одну строку или, наоборот, освободит место для отступов.
В контексте форматирования важно помнить про параметр Сужение по ширине ячейки. Если он включен, Excel будет уменьшать размер шрифта, чтобы текст влез в текущую ширину, вместо того чтобы переносить его или обрезаться.
Для точного задания размеров в сантиметрах или пикселях используйте меню Формат -> Ширина столбца. Это позволяет стандартизировать внешний вид документа, делая все столбцы одинаковыми или пропорциональными.
Часто задаваемые вопросы (FAQ)
Как сдвинуть текст вправо на определенное количество миллиметров?
В Excel сложно задать отступ в миллиметрах напрямую через стандартные настройки отступа, так как там используется счет в символах шрифта. Для точного позиционирования лучше изменить ширину столбца в сантиметрах (через меню Формат) или использовать поля страницы при печати.
Почему после сдвига текст отображается как решетки (#####)?
Это означает, что ширина ячейки недостаточна для отображения числа или даты в текущем формате. Сдвиньте границу столбца вправо, чтобы увеличить пространство, и символы заменятся на корректные данные.
Можно ли сдвинуть текст внутри ячейки по вертикали?
Да, это делается через вертикальное выравнивание. В окне "Формат ячеек" на вкладке "Выравнивание" выберите положение "По верхнему краю", "По центру" или "По нижнему краю", а также используйте параметр "Отступ" для вертикальной корректировки.
Как убрать отступ, если он был сделан кнопкой на ленте?
Просто выделите ячейку и нажмите кнопку "Уменьшить отступ" на вкладке "Главная" столько раз, пока текст не вернется к границе. Либо в формате ячеек установите значение отступа равным 0.